The Background
A major Universities’ Graduate Research Department had developed a new and innovative way to analyze DNA via Capillary Electrophoresis. The process was so well presented and received that it was selected as part of the Universities program for Commercialization. The Graduate Research Department reached out to Adept to Engineer an automated system ready for commercialization. Adept teamed up with Ultraflex international and Prime Studio for the Electronics and Industrial Design to round out the team.
The Engineering
- Review and become intimately familiar with the Grad Students Laboratory methods for Sequencing DNA
- With the understanding of the one-off Laboratory equipment Engineer an Automated system to process multiple samples unattended
- Qualify and Quantify the pertinent process variables
- Engineer and Design an Automated carousal system capable of indexing a plurality of specimen vials and applying several atmospheres of pressure for the process.
- Engineer a highly accurate assemble capable of meeting extremely accurate lazar location for process viability
- Prepare and produce testing prototypes
- Prepare and release production ready engineering data and drawing package
The Results
The University and the final client released the product into Production and it is available to laboratories around the world.
